What Are Vanilla Bean Mini Bundt Cakes?

Vanilla Bean Mini Bundt Cakes are small, individual-sized cakes baked in mini bundt pans. They boast a moist crumb, intense vanilla aroma, and a charming presentation. The use of real vanilla beans elevates the flavor, offering tiny vanilla specks and a more complex, natural vanilla taste compared to vanilla extract alone.
Key Features:
- Mini Size: Perfect for portions, parties, or gifting
- Rich Vanilla Flavor: Enhanced by real vanilla beans
- Moist & Tender Texture: Achieved through proper mixing and baking
- Elegant Presentation: Beautifully shaped in mini bundt molds

Ingredients
| Ingredient | Quantity |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Unsalted butter | 1 cup (226g) | Softened to room temperature |
| Granulated sugar | 1 1/2 cups (300g) | For sweetness and moisture |
| Eggs | 3 large | At room temperature |
| Vanilla bean | 1 large | Split and scraped for seeds |
| All-purpose flour | 2 1/2 cups (310g) | Provides structure |
| Baking powder | 1 1/2 teaspoons | Leavening agent |
| Salt | 1/2 teaspoon | Enhances flavor |
| Buttermilk | 1 cup (240ml) | Adds moisture and tenderness |
|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on | For extra vanilla flavor (optional) |
Step-by-Step Baking Process

Follow these detailed steps to create your own vanilla bean mini bundt cakes that are moist, flavorful, and beautifully baked.
Preparation
-
Preheat Oven: Set your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ease your mini bundt pans thoroughly with butter or non-stick spray. Dust with flour or cocoa powder to prevent sticking.
-
Prepare Vanilla Beans: Using a sharp knife, split the vanilla bean lengthwise. Scrape out the tiny seeds with the back of the knife and set aside.
Making the Batter
-
Cream Butter and Sugar:
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and sugar with an electric mixer on medium speed until light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
-
Add Eggs & Vanilla:
- One at a time, add eggs, beating well after each addition.
- Mix in vanilla bean seeds and vanilla extract until evenly incorporated.
-
Sift Dry Ingredients:
- In a separate bowl, sift together flour, baking powder, and salt.
-
Alternate Dry and Wet Ingredients:
- Reduce mixer speed to low.
- Add dry ingredients in three parts, alternating with buttermilk in two parts, beginning and ending with dry ingredients.
- Mix until just combined. Do not overmix to keep the batter tender.
Filling and Baking
-
Fill the Pans:
- Use a spoon or piping bag to fill each mini bundt cavity about 2/3 full.
- Tap pans gently on the counter to remove air bubbles.
-
Bake:
- Place pans on the middle rack.
-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Keep an eye on the edges; they should be lightly golden.
-
Cooling:
- Remove from oven.
- Let the cakes cool in the pans for 10 minutes.
- Carefully invert onto a cooling rack and allow to cool completely.
Tips for Success

- Use Quality Vanilla Beans: Fresh vanilla beans yield a richer, more aromatic flavor.
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ure butter, eggs, and buttermilk are at room temperature for better emulsion.
- Don’t Overmix: Overmixing develops gluten, leading to dense cakes.
- Accurate Measuring: Use a kitchen scale for dry ingredients to ensure consistency.
- Test Bake: Every oven is different—start checking for doneness at 20 minutes.
Common Mistakes & How to Avoid Them

| Mistake | Solution |
|---|---|
| Overfilling pans | Fill only 2/3 full to prevent overflow |
| Not preheating oven | Always preheat to ensure even baking |
| Using cold ingredients | Bring ingredients to room temperature for smooth batter |
| Underbaking | Test with a toothpick; underbaked cakes can be wet or dense |
| Skipping release spray | Prevent sticking and breaking of mini cakes |
Creative Variations to Try

- Chocolate Vanilla Bean: Add 1/2 cup cocoa powder to the dry ingredients.
- Lemon Vanilla: Incorporate lemon zest and a splash of lemon juice.
- Coconut Vanilla: Fold in 1/2 cup shredded coconut.
- Glazed or Drizzled: Top cooled cakes with vanilla glaze, chocolate ganache, or caramel drizzle.
- Filling Options: Insert a dollop of fruit jam or lemon curd in the center before baking for a surprise center.
